Handicap Ramp Repair in Alpharetta, GA
Handicap ramp repair services focus on restoring and maintaining accessibility features on residential properties. These projects typically involve fixing or replacing existing ramps that have become damaged, worn, or unsafe over time. Common issues addressed include loose or broken handrails, uneven surfaces, cracks, or structural instability. Property owners often seek these repairs to ensure safe and reliable access for individuals with mobility challenges, making sure the ramp continues to meet their needs and safety standards.
Before requesting handicap ramp repairs, property owners usually want to understand the scope of work required, including whether structural repairs or surface replacements are necessary. It’s also helpful to know the condition of the existing ramp, the materials involved, and any local building codes or accessibility guidelines that may influence the repair process. Clear communication about these details can help ensure the repair work effectively restores safe access and meets the specific needs of the property.

Handicap Ramp Repair Questions
What types of handicap ramp repairs are commonly needed? Repairs often include fixing loose or damaged handrails, replacing worn-out surface materials, and correcting structural issues to ensure safety and stability.
How can I tell if my handicap ramp needs repair? Signs include instability, visible cracks, corrosion, or if the ramp no longer meets accessibility standards.
Are there specific materials used for handicap ramp repairs? Common materials include durable wood, aluminum, and composite surfaces designed to withstand weather and regular use.
What should property owners consider before repairing a handicap ramp? It's important to assess the ramp’s current condition, ensure compliance with accessibility guidelines, and plan for any necessary modifications or upgrades.
